CRIMEFEST 2012

 

Goldsboro Books is offering two full full Crimefest passes worth £260**

CRIMEFEST has become one of the most popular dates in the crime fiction calendar. The annual convention draws top crime novelists, readers, editors, publishers and reviewers from around the world and gives delegates the opportunity to celebrate the genre in an informal atmosphere.

Authors attending this year include: P D James, Lee Child, Sue Grafton, Jeffery Deaver, Frederick Forsyth, Paul Doherty, Philip Kerr and many many more!
